Discover LudwigThe phrase "advantageous spot"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a location that offers benefits or favorable conditions for a particular purpose or activity.
Example: "The campsite was chosen for its advantageous spot near the river, providing easy access to water and stunning views."
Alternatives: "favorable location" or "beneficial position".
